Studying online: a large share study entirely online

In Fall 2023, 1,007 of Franciscan University of Steubenville's 3,750 students (27%) were enrolled entirely at a distance. A further 1,086 (29%) took at least one distance course alongside in-person study.

Distance-education figures count STUDENTS enrolled in Fall 2023, not programs on offer. "Exclusively at a distance" means a student took only distance courses that term. A college with few or no such students may still run online courses or an online degree, so a low figure is not evidence that online study is unavailable, and a high one is not a judgement of quality either way.

How much does Franciscan University of Steubenville actually cost after financial aid?
The average net price at Franciscan University of Steubenville is approximately $23,589 per year. Net price is the total cost of attendance minus grants and scholarships that never have to be repaid, so it is what students actually paid rather than the published sticker price. What families pay varies with income: students from families earning under $30,000 paid about $19,696 on average, and those from families earning $110,000 or more about $25,675. These are averages for students who received federal aid in a prior cohort, not a quote for any individual family. Run the institution's own Net Price Calculator for a figure specific to you.
What is the graduation rate at Franciscan University of Steubenville?
Franciscan University of Steubenville reports a graduation rate of approximately 75%. This measures the share of a prior entering cohort who completed their degree within the federal tracking window. It reflects who enrolls as much as what the institution does, so it is not on its own a measure of teaching quality, and it is not comparable across institutions serving very different students.
How much student debt do graduates of Franciscan University of Steubenville have?
Students who borrowed at Franciscan University of Steubenville left with a median of approximately $23,384 in federal loans, and about 53% of students took federal loans at all. Both numbers matter: a median describes only the students who borrowed, so it reads very differently at a school where most students borrow than at one where few do. Federal loans only, so private and parent borrowing are not included.
How much do graduates of Franciscan University of Steubenville earn?
Median earnings approximately ten years after entry are $50,030 for students who received federal financial aid at Franciscan University of Steubenville. This reflects the mix of programs the institution offers and the students who enroll, not the effect of attending, and it covers aid recipients rather than all graduates.

Fields this college awarded credentials in

The 14 largest of 38 fields Franciscan University of Steubenville reported, by credentials conferred in 2023-24, using the federal classification of each field. The level is the highest credential actually awarded, which is not always the one a field is best known for.

Fields Franciscan University of Steubenville reported conferring credentials in during 2023-24, with the number awarded and the highest credential level.
FieldAwardedLevel
Theological and Ministerial Studies219Graduate91 graduate · 104 bachelor's · 24 associate
Business Administration, Management and Operations75Graduate33 graduate · 40 bachelor's · 2 associate
Registered Nursing, Nursing Administration, Nursing Research and Clinical Nursing59Graduate19 graduate · 40 bachelor's
Psychology, General47Bachelor's
Religious Education46Graduate29 graduate · 17 bachelor's
Philosophy45Graduate4 graduate · 37 bachelor's · 4 associate
Communication and Media Studies36Bachelor's
Religion/Religious Studies34Graduate
Liberal Arts and Sciences, General Studies and Humanities31Bachelor's6 bachelor's · 25 associate
English Language and Literature, General30Bachelor's
Teacher Education and Professional Development, Specific Levels and Methods30Bachelor's
Clinical, Counseling and Applied Psychology29Graduate
Marketing27Bachelor's
Accounting and Related Services20Bachelor's19 bachelor's · 1 associate

Fields are as classified in the federal IPEDS completions collection, which records credentials already conferred. A field listed here was awarded in the reporting year; it does not confirm the program is currently admitting students, and a field CampusPin has no guide for is still shown under its official federal title.
